Getting There

  • Public Bus

    From Gary, head to the Gary Metro Center at 5th Ave & Broadway. Take the Gary Public Transportation Corporation (GPTC) bus route 10 towards the South Shore Line. Ride the bus until you reach the South Shore Line station. From there, board the South Shore Line train heading towards Chicago. Once you arrive at the Millennium Station in Chicago, exit the station and walk east towards Michigan Ave. Continue walking south on Michigan Ave until you reach the intersection with East 11th Street, where you will find the Museum Campus. The Field Museum is located at 1400 S Lake Shore Dr.

  • Train

    Make your way to the Gary Metro Center and board the South Shore Line train heading towards Chicago. After approximately a 45-minute ride, get off at the Millennium Station in Chicago. Once you exit the station, walk east toward Michigan Ave. Head south on Michigan Ave until you reach East 11th Street. Turn left on East 11th Street and continue until you reach Lake Shore Drive. The Field Museum will be on your right at 1400 S Lake Shore Dr.

  • Taxi or Rideshare

    If you prefer a more direct route, you can call a taxi or use a rideshare app like Uber or Lyft. Simply input '1400 S Lake Shore Dr, Chicago, IL 60605' as your destination. The driver will pick you up from your current location in Gary and take you directly to the Field Museum, which is approximately 40-50 minutes away depending on traffic.

The Field Museum, located in the heart of Chicago's Museum Campus, is an iconic destination for tourists and families alike. This renowned natural history museum boasts an impressive collection of over 30 million specimens, including Sue, the most complete Tyrannosaurus rex skeleton ever discovered. As visitors enter the museum, they are immediately drawn into a world of discovery, where exhibits range from ancient Egyptian artifacts to lush rainforest ecosystems. Each display is meticulously curated, providing a rich narrative that highlights both the beauty and complexity of our planet's history. Aside from its permanent exhibits, the Field Museum hosts a variety of temporary exhibits that explore contemporary scientific discoveries and cultural narratives. Families will appreciate the interactive learning opportunities available for children, making it a fun and educational experience for all ages. The museum also features a stunning IMAX theater, where visitors can immerse themselves in breathtaking films that transport them to the farthest corners of Earth. For those looking to delve deeper into the museum's offerings, guided tours are available, providing expert insights into the exhibits and behind-the-scenes access to research areas. The Field Museum also has a delightful café and gift shop, perfect for a mid-visit break or to take home a piece of this incredible experience. Overall, the Field Museum stands as a testament to the wonders of natural history and science, making it a must-visit attraction while in Chicago.
